The Silent Clues: Becoming a Forensic Toxicologist

Becoming a skilled forensic toxicologist requires a unique mixture of scientific acumen and analytical aptitude. Generally, this rewarding career path begins with a solid foundation in chemistry, more info biology, or biochemistry – a bachelor’s qualification is essential . Further investigation often leads to a graduate stage , frequently a master's or doctoral education, focused specifically on toxicology. Crucially , prospective toxicologists must then complete extensive laboratory experience, analyzing biological samples – like blood, urine, and tissue – to detect the presence of drugs, poisons, and other toxins.

  • A keen attention to detail
  • Excellent problem-solving skills
  • The ability to interpret complex data
This rigorous work requires a commitment to precision and a strong ethical guide , as their findings can have profound legal ramifications. Beyond the lab, positions may exist in government agencies, law enforcement teams, or private consulting firms.

Decoding Cyber Data: The Role of a Forensic Specialist

A digital analyst plays a vital role in the examination of incidents involving cyber devices. Their primary task is to extract and decode data from various sources, like systems, smartphones, and storage media. This method often entails using specialized tools and techniques to bypass passwords, repair damaged files, and identify deleted content. They must be able to preserve their findings accurately and present them in a format that is understandable to legal professionals and judges, often acting as expert witnesses to explain complex technical details relating to the situation. Their work helps uncover crucial clues, establish timelines, and ultimately contribute to achieving justice in a growing range of digital-related judicial proceedings.

Beyond a Crime Scene Tape : Which Will a Crime Scene Investigator Handle?

Most people picture CSIs as they're portrayed on television – expertly collecting clues and resolving crimes with high-tech gadgets. But , the job of a Crime Scene Technician is much more complex and demanding . They’re responsible for meticulously documenting a crime scene , which involves capturing photographs, sketching the layout, and carefully collecting physical objects. This might include things like fingerprints , fibers , or materials. Beyond just collection, CSIs must also preserve the chain of custody and ensure that all evidence is properly handled to stop contamination. It's a process that requires detailed training, observant attention to detail, and a strong commitment to factual principles – it’s far not just about the glamour than what most viewers see.

Investigative Toxicology vs. Cyber Forensics: Recognizing the Variations

While both investigative toxicology and digital forensics deal with proof , their focus areas are vastly separate. Toxicology centers on analyzing biological samples – like blood, urine, or tissue – to identify the presence of poisons and determine their role in a death or disease . Conversely, cyber forensics examines computers, phones, and other devices to recover deleted files, track online activity, and uncover crucial information related to crimes . Essentially, one examines the body’s chemical makeup; the other probes the contents of a apparatus.
